Some E8372h-153 units have a one-time programmable fuse. If you attempted an unofficial flash previously and the bootloader tried to write-protect block 0, the NAND is permanently locked. In this case, replace the NAND chip (Toshiba TC58NVG0S3EBAI4) using a hot air station.
